"The Art of War" is a book written by Niccolo Machiavelli in 1521. It is the only book published by Machiavelli during his lifetime and he considered it to be one of his best works. The book is based on the collected wisdom of a fictional leader named Lord Fabrizio Colonna and is constructed as a series of dialogues held during a summer afternoon in a garden in Florence. "The Art of War" develops many themes introduced in Machiavelli's earlier works "The Prince" and "Discourses." The main aim of the book is to provide guidance on how to successfully wage war and maintain power.
